Bruce Springsteen and the E Street Band announce 2023 North American tour

Bruce Springsteen and The E Street Band announced their 2023 international tour, with 31 dates in the United States. The tour will mark Springsteen and The E Street Band’s first since February 2017, and their first in North America since September 2016. The 2023 international tour kicks-off February 1st in Tampa, Florida, running through April 14th in Newark, New Jersey before heading overseas to Europe.

European dates for the 2023 international tour were announced in May and over 1.2 million tickets have already been purchased; many cities have already added second or third stadium shows due to popular demand.  At the conclusion of their European run in July 2023, Springsteen and The E Street Band will begin a second North American tour leg in August (dates to be determined). Tour dates in the UK will also take place next year, with further details to come.

The tour will be using Ticketmaster’s Verified Fan platform for tickets sold via Ticketmaster. Fans can register for Ticketmaster Verified Fan through Sunday, July 17th for the chance to buy tickets. All registrants who are verified will be equally eligible to receive a unique access code for the Verified Fan On-sale. Registering does not guarantee you will receive a code, or have the ability to purchase tickets.

Note, there will be no Verified Fan presale for the non-Ticketmaster shows at Houston’s Toyota Center, Philadelphia’s Wells Fargo Center, Brooklyn’s Barclays Center or Cleveland’s Rocket Mortgage FieldHouse; those four concerts will have all their tickets go up for sale to all comers at 10 a.m. local time on their on-sale dates.
